Trolley House Distillery is in the process of ramping up its production of hand sanitizer.
The distillery started bottling sanitizer over the weekend after having to shut down production April 2. Owner Josh Williams says supplies ran low with bulk alcohol selling out nationwide and extremely high demand locally. He also says production would have started several days earlier, but an order fell through, delaying the restart.
Trolley House made roughly 70 gallons of sanitizer between March 28 and April 2, all of which was either donated to local healthcare professionals or sold. The company’s wait list is now over 100 clients.
Trolley House was in the early production of its first alcoholic beverages when it changed direction to meet the local demand for sanitizer.
